I was online this morning, catching up on the latest news natrionally and globally when I ran across a CNN report that caught my eye. It is not often that Wyoming shows up in national news, so I had to read the article. CNN has reported that Casper is one of the Fasting Growing Boomtowns in the United States!  Current Demograhpic information shows a population of 78,621 in Casper.
